Please help, if a cancer patient detoxes can they take a chemo therapy again?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Some expected: Toxicity recovers and full doses can be used next cycle. Other toxicity, particularly kidney, lung or liver problems may make re-administration after recovery hazardous. Need to discuss with your oncologist; too many variables to cover in short answer.
